The Seven Archetypes Oracle Deck is designed to help you reflect on your patterns, gifts, needs, and blocks. These cards are your mirror. Your spiritual therapist. Your soul accountability partner.
Each archetype represents a part of you that’s asking for attention — whether it craves rest, power, validation, clarity, or healing. Some archetypes might show up more often depending on what season you’re in. Others may appear when a shift is necessary.

Here are a few suggested ways to work with the deck:
Daily Card Pull:
Ask: “What archetype energy is active in my life right now?”
Weekly Reflection Spread:
Pull one card from each archetype or focus on one that’s been dominant for you lately.
Journaling Prompts:
Reflect on how this card shows up in your emotions, behavior, desires, and healing needs.
Spiritual Check-In:
Use this deck as a pause point for monthly or seasonal self-assessment.

1-Card Daily Pull:
“What archetype energy is leading me today?”
3-Card Self-Reflection:
Where I am
What I’m avoiding
What I’m ready to activate
7-Card Archetype Alignment:
Pull one card from each archetype to get a full picture of your soul’s current story.
Use these questions with any card you pull:
How does this archetype show up in my life right now?
Where am I living in its shadow?
What would healing look like for this part of me?
What is this version of me trying to teach or protect?
